Taiwan processor chip maker to set up $3.5 billion U.S. arm
|
November 11, 2020 12:09 AM
TAIPEI, Taiwan (AP) — A Taiwanese maker of processor chips for Apple Inc. and other customers plans to invest $3.5 billion to set up its second U.S. manufacturing site amid American concern about relying too heavily on sources in Asia for high-tech components.
